About this role

Job Description

We are seeking a Graphic Designer to support a variety of creative and digital design initiatives.

Experience Required

2-5 years

Overview

The ideal candidate is a creative professional with a strong portfolio and experience developing visual content across multiple formats. This individual should be comfortable managing a range of projects, balancing deadlines, and collaborating with cross-functional partners. The role requires strong design fundamentals, attention to detail, adaptability, and the ability to produce polished work in a fast-paced environment.

This position supports internal creative and business teams by developing visual assets that align with established brand standards and project goals. Candidates with experience in digital content production and motion-based design are encouraged to apply.

Responsibilities:

  • Create visual assets for digital and marketing use cases.
  • Develop design solutions that support broader business and communication objectives.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to translate concepts into effective creative deliverables.
  • Manage multiple assignments simultaneously while meeting deadlines.
  • Maintain organized project files and follow established creative processes.
  • Apply feedback efficiently and ensure accuracy and consistency across deliverables.
  • Adapt to changing priorities and evolving project requirements.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in design, visual communications,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
  • Proficiency in industry-standard design software.
  • Experience producing digital creative assets.
  • Motion graphics experience is a plus.
  • Strong typography, layout, and visual communication skills.
  • Excellent organizational, communication, and time management abilities.
  • Ability to work both independently and collaboratively.
  • A portfolio of relevant work is required.
